Marvel Future Fight doesn’t shy away from cross promotion with Marvel’s films. In the past, the mobile RPG has delivered content related to Captain America: Brave New World and Thunderbolts*. Since The Fantastic Four: First Steps releases next week, the game will have new additions including quests, boss content, and a variety of in-game growth features revolving around Marvel’s First Family.

Mister Fantastic, Invisible Woman, The Thing, and The Human Torch will all receive new uniforms inspired by their Marvel Cinematic Universe looks. The Thing is now eligible for Tier-4 advancement and receives a new Striker Skill as well. In addition, Crystal, Maximus and Karnak receive newly unlocked Awakened Skills that are enabled through Potential Awakening and Transcending.

Another new feature is that Thanos, the leader of the Black Order, is the latest World Boss: Legend+. He has enhanced strength and overwhelming dominance, which makes him quite formidable. However if you can defeat him, there are First Clear rewards along with access to additional rewards such as Thanos’ Artifact and Emblem at higher difficulty tiers.

Finally, the Timeline Quest has a new story inspired by First Steps. It offers players a chance to experience an immersive, mission-driven narrative. The new game update also introduces the C.T.P. of Competition that improves Instinct stats and delivers powerful effects in boss battles. The Reforging system has been changed and now allows Agents to upgrade this gear to Mighty or Brilliant versions for even greater effectiveness.
